Abstract

In general, a Scott-transformer is used to supply the single-phase power for the Korean AC electric railway feeding system. In particular, the Korean Autotransformer feeding system has a different configuration compared to those of other countries, therefore, it has certain distinctive characteristics. In addition, a percentage differential relay is widely and globally utilized for protecting the transformers. However, detailed modeling and simulation for the relay protecting the Korean AC electric railway feeding system is not performed enough. Thus, in this paper, we modeled and verified the percentage differential relay for AC electric railway feeding system by using PSCAD/EMTDC. A simple method to prevent malfunction due to a saturation of the current transformer is suggested as well.
